This open access book explores the story of early modern Swedish sailors and merchants captured and enslaved in the North African territory then known as Barbary (Algeria, Libya, Tunisia, and Morocco), and the efforts of their families, communities, and consuls to ransom them. Swedes were a minority among the Spaniards, Italians, Frenchmen, and British who were carried off.
